Responsible for all activities associated with the hiring of facilities and resources, including cleaning, maintenance and handyman duties under the direction of the Site Manager. Applicants do not need previous experience to apply, but do need a desire to learn. This post will provide on the job training and is designed to give the successful applicant a step towards a career in this field. The role will include:
- Assisting with operating heating plant and equipment efficiently and effectively, adjusting the control systems as necessary, reporting issues to the Site Manager/ Business Manager or appropriate contractors as required and within the post holders ability and training
- Reporting emergencies in the case of faults to relevant contractors and keep the Site Manager/Business Manager informed
- Assisting with the security of the premises including checks on the security lighting and fire and burglar alarm systems
- Assisting with regular basic inspections of the site and buildings and report any maintenance or improvement requirements to the Site Manager/Business Manager
- Liaising with all appropriate staff in relation to all site matters as necessary
- Assisting with preventative maintenance by checking buildings and equipment and report problems to Site Manager/Business Manager or undertake minor repairs as necessary
- Assisting with minor improvements including painting and the erecting of shelves/notice boards, including repairs to locks hinges and sinks, as directed by the Site Manager
- Assisting in maintenance of the grounds of the school and ensure the tidiness and upkeep of paths, drives and other hard surfaces, for example, removing leaves and litter, emptying of field bins, keeping the orderly appearance of the grounds
- Assisting with stock control of consumable items, monitor stock levels and arranging for orders to be placed in accordance with current procedures and to make sure soap, towels, and toilet tissue is replenished in all toilets on the site as necessary
- Assisting with basic IT set up of projectors and laptops
- Undertaking portering tasks as required, including setting up and clearing away furniture, receiving and distributing deliveries of goods and equipment, making sure classrooms are ready for the start of school, including setting up of halls for exams or assemblies as required · Assisting with disposal of waste materials in a safe and hygienic manner and ensure they are available for collection as required by the Local Authority’s waste management policies
- Assisting with cleaning internal high level windows, light fixtures etc. within the limits of safe working practices and Working at Height Regulations
- Supporting departments (eg PE) in setting up for daily lessons as and when called upon
- Helping the sports hall in setting up for after school lettings as and when called upon
- Complying with the requirements of health and safety , other relevant legislation and school documentation, to participate in staff training programs as required and to understand and comply with the Equal Opportunities Policy and other Academy policies especially the Safe-Guarding and Staff code of Conduct policies
- Engaging in professional development opportunities in agreement with the Head Teacher/ Business Manager
- Undertaking specific duties to supervise pupils at times indicated by a rota or SLT.
